We are partnering with our client, a leading organization in the Oil and Gas sector, who is seeking a Commissioning Lead to join our client's team on a contract basis. This is a key role overseeing electrical commissioning activities for oil and gas facilities, ensuring safe, efficient, and high-quality execution in the field while setting the standard for health, safety, and environmental performance.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Supervise Electrical Commissioning Technicians and lead the field Electrical Commissioning activities related to Oil and Gas facilities.
  • Lead in all aspects of HSE by example.
  • Populate, verify and update the mechanical completions database (CCMS), ensuring any discrepancies are raised via TQ and resolved with Engineering department.
  • Review and update the ITRs & FTRs for the Electrical discipline.
  • Produce, review and update discipline specific Operational Test Procedures (OTPs).
  • Review Vendor installation and commissioning Procedures, Spares lists, and O&M manuals.
  • Supervision of Electrical Commissioning Technicians in the day-to-day tasks for the Electrical discipline, completion of ITR-B / FTRs and Operational Test Procedure activities.
  • Ensure all PTW Commissioning Controlled Areas (CCAs) are correctly barriered and all safety signage and access/egress are correctly applied and controlled as Area Authority.
  • Ensuring all tasks are completed on schedule, and all non-compliances, delays and faults are recorded and the Commissioning Superintendent is informed.
  • Witnessing of Construction Pre-commissioning tasks are recorded as per ITR procedure.
  • FAT &SAT attendance.
  • Ensure all Commissioning spares, tools and consumables a readily available for each daily task.
  • Ensure all LOTOs and Electrical Energization procedures are adhered to by site team under PTW system.
  • Interface with Constructions for closure of Punch lists and other documents, As-builts.
  • Ensure handover documentation is signed off and handed to the Handover Coordinator in a timely manner.
  • Coordinate Pre-Start Up review and perform handover of systems to clients and operations teams.
  • Supervise all Vendors, subcontractors, 3rd parties. Operations Team & Client on site.
  • Ensure the Sub-stations access is limited to Authorized persons only under PTW.
  • Participate fully in PTW / SIMOPS meetings.
